Ingredients You’ll Need
For the Chowder:
- 2 tbsp butter
- 1 small onion, diced
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 3 cups potatoes, diced (Yukon Gold or Russet work best)
- 1 ½ cups smoked ham, diced
- 2 ½ cups chicken broth (or ham broth for extra flavor)
- 1 ½ cups corn kernels (fresh, frozen, or canned)
- 1 ½ cups heavy cream (or half-and-half for a lighter option)
- ½ tsp thyme
- ½ tsp paprika
- Salt & black pepper to taste
For Thickening (Optional):
- 2 tbsp flour (for a slightly thicker chowder)
- ¼ cup milk
Optional Add-Ins:
- Bacon crumbles – For extra smoky flavor
- Cheddar cheese – Melts beautifully into the chowder
- Chopped parsley – A fresh touch for garnish
How to Make Smoked Ham, Potato, and Corn Chowder
Step 1: Sauté the Aromatics
- Melt butter in a large pot over medium heat.
- Add onion and sauté until softened (3-4 minutes).
- Stir in garlic and cook for 30 seconds until fragrant.
Step 2: Simmer the Soup
- Add diced potatoes, smoked ham, and chicken broth.
- Season with thyme, paprika, salt, and pepper.
- Bring to a gentle boil, then reduce heat and let simmer for 15 minutes until potatoes are tender.
Step 3: Add Corn and Cream
- Stir in corn and heavy cream.
- Simmer for another 5 minutes to heat through.
Step 4: Thicken the Chowder (Optional)
- If you prefer a thicker consistency, mix flour with milk and stir into the soup.
- Let cook for 2-3 minutes until thickened.
Pro Tips for the Best Chowder
✔️ Use Smoked Ham – Adds deep, rich flavor.
✔️ Don’t Overcook the Potatoes – Keep them tender, not mushy!
✔️ For Extra Creaminess – Blend a portion of the soup, then mix it back in.
✔️ Want a Cheesy Twist? Stir in shredded cheddar cheese at the end.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
❓ Can I make this in a slow cooker?
Yes! Add everything except cream and flour mixture to the slow cooker and cook on LOW for 6-7 hours or HIGH for 3-4 hours. Stir in cream at the end.
❓ Can I freeze this chowder?
Yes, but the texture may change due to the cream. Freeze without the cream, then add it when reheating.
❓ What’s the best way to store leftovers?
Keep in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 4 days.
